#### Technological Advancements
1. **Artificial Intelligence (AI) and Automation**
- AI is expected to revolutionize industries such as manufacturing, healthcare, and customer service through enhanced automation. By 2026, businesses can expect significant improvements in efficiency, accuracy, and cost reduction.
2. **Internet of Things (IoT)**
- IoT devices will proliferate, enabling real-time data collection and analysis. This trend will drive innovation in smart cities, industrial automation, and personalized experiences for consumers.
3. **Blockchain Technology**
- Blockchain’s decentralized nature and secure transactions will find applications in supply chain management, finance, and digital identity verification. It could lead to increased transparency and trust among stakeholders.
4. **Cloud Computing**
- The cloud will continue to grow in popularity, offering scalable computing resources at competitive prices. This trend will facilitate innovation and agility for businesses, especially those operating in remote or fast-paced environments.
#### Changing Consumer Behaviors
1. **Digital Transformation**
- Consumers are increasingly adopting digital channels for shopping, banking, and entertainment. Businesses must adapt their online presence and customer experience to meet these demands.
2. **Personalization and Customization**
- Personalized marketing campaigns and customized products/services will become more prevalent. AI-driven tools will help businesses understand consumer preferences better and tailor offerings accordingly.
3. **Sustainability and Ethical Consumption**
- Sustainability has become a critical factor for many consumers. Businesses will need to prioritize environmental responsibility, ethical practices, and sustainable sourcing to attract and retain customers.
#### Geopolitical Shifts
1. **Global Trade and Economic Instability**
- The ongoing trade tensions and economic uncertainties will affect international business operations. Businesses will need to diversify their supply chains and negotiate more favorable terms with foreign partners.
2. **Cybersecurity Threats**
- Cyberattacks will remain a major concern, necessitating robust cybersecurity measures. Businesses will invest in advanced security technologies and employee training to protect against evolving threats.
3. **Regulatory Compliance**
- Governments worldwide are implementing stricter regulations on privacy, data protection, and sustainability. Businesses must stay abreast of these changes to avoid penalties and maintain compliance.
